What Are KYB Checks?
Know your business (KYB) is the process of confirming the identity of a business, its ownership and its authority before entering into business relationship. KYB checks are frequently performed during merchant onboarding, vendor verification, partnership approval and compliance monitoring.
KYB is different from KYC (Know Your Customer) as it is not about people but about companies and corporate entities. The goal is to ensure that businesses are sincere, up to code and not engaged in fraudulent or illegal practices.
Typical Modern KYBs Are:
- Business registration verification
- The identification of ultimate beneficial owners (UBOs).
- Corporate structure analysis
- AML and sanctions screening
- Document verification
- Continual surveillance and hazard assessment.
These checks ensure that organizations stay compliant with regulations and reduce financial and reputational hazards.

The Components of a Successful KYB Check
A full KYB process requires multiple layers of verification to complete the due diligence process.
Business Registration Verification
The first step in verifying the legal status of a company involves checking if it is registered with the relevant government body. Businesses must confirm:
- Legal business name
- Registration number
- Company status
- Jurisdiction of incorporation
- Operational history
This will help establish that the organisation exists legally.
Beneficial Ownership Identification
To accomplish compliance, it is crucial to understand the company’s ownership and/or control. Companies need to know the identity of ultimate beneficial owners to uncover hidden ownership which may signal financial crime risks.
In advanced cases, the kyb services utilize worldwide databases and AI-driven systems to efficiently discover ownership details.
AML and Sanctions Screening
Companies and stakeholders should be checked for inclusion on global sanctions lists, politically exposed persons (PEPs) and watchlists. This is an important part of a company’s screening and AML compliance.
Businesses stay compliant long after their employees are on board with continuous monitoring.
Risk Assessment and Monitoring
The KYB is not an “onetime thing”. Over time, companies can change their ownership, grow, or engage in shady activities.
Continuous monitoring enables organizations to monitor new threats and keep track of compliance documents up to date.

Typical Issues With KYB Compliance
Typical issues with KYB compliance.Typical KYB compliance problems.
While businesses have access to all the necessary technology, they still have to deal with some obstacles in implementing KYB checks.
Complex Ownership Structures
Large businesses typically have multi-jurisdictional and multiple layers of ownership, which makes verification challenging.
Global Regulatory Differences
Requirements for compliance are country-specific, which makes operations complex for multinational organisations.
Data Accuracy Issues
Legacy and incomplete business records can cause delay in verification and compliance risks.
